Industry 5.0 represents a transformative shift in industrial development, moving beyond the automation-driven approach of Industry 4.0 to a more human-centric, sustainable, and resilient manufacturing paradigm. This thesis explores the role of Industry 5.0 in achieving sustainable development by integrating human intelligence with emerging technologies such as artificial intelligence (AI), the Internet of Things (IoT), and advanced robotics. The study employs the Analytic Hierarchy Process (AHP) to systematically assess key factors influencing the adoption of Industry 5.0, including environmental sustainability, economic feasibility, technological advancement, and social impact. The research findings indicate that Industry 5.0 enhances resource efficiency, reduces waste, and fosters innovation by leveraging collaborative human-machine interaction. Furthermore, the study highlights the importance of Industry 5.0 in addressing global sustainability challenges by promoting circular economy practices, responsible production, and energy-efficient manufacturing.
